I tried this in my team list:    team [text Paul/"Footleg"] notes

but it appears in the PDF as:    text Paul .Footleg.,

It is the double quotes appearing as . which puzzles me. Is this a language
setting problem?

>> I didn't know that. A little more experimentation and I have noticed that
>> the position of the / determines where the name appears in the sorted names
>> lists. So
>>   team "Tim 'The Beast'/Bloggs" dog
>> makes Tim appear in alphabetical order sorted using 'Bloggs', whereas
>>   team "Tim/'The Beast' Bloggs" dog
>> put him at the start of the list as the ' character is sorted ahead of A.
>>
>> I've put this into the Tutorial. Does anyone know how to include
>> double-quotes in a name? I can't seem to escape the double-quote character.

>>> Note that the team members names are only allowed to contain one space
>>> character, so use hypens for double barreled names or your project will
>>> generate an error when you try to compile it.
>>>
>>> You can also use the escape character "/" to allow as may spaces as you
>>> want e.g. team "Giles /St. John Cuthbert Junior"

>>> Drawing line - one may not draw beziers directly. It is possible to draw
>>> only points which are not "smooth" and then use "Convert to curve" feature
>>> from "Edit line" menu. There are only small correction necessary.
>>>
>>> The problem with transparency is that all viewers using Apple library
>>> and several others (Sumatra) ignore group transparency which is in
>>> definition of PDF. So it is bug. (According to?Martin Budaj).
